I cannot say this is a good value. The view from our canal king room was pretty and the room itself was decorated well, but we were right next to the airport runway and it was LOUD. We didn't have a hair dryer in the room, it took 10 minutes for hot water to arrive and the AC was either full on or off. We couldn't seem to adjust it. We would have opened up the sliding door but there was no screen and it was buggy. We did have a fridge and a microwave. We had one working lamp in the room which made for a dark room in the evening. Location was good as it was convenient to everything and parking was free right outside the door which was great. Management responded right away when we asked for dry towels as the bathroom didn't have an exhaust fan which made drying towels and reusing them hard to do. Free "breakfast" consisted of a plastic bag filled with a small yogurt, a small container of Delmonte fruit and a mini muffin. The room did have a Keurig which was nice. There was no ice machine so you had to ask at the desk and they gave you a small bag but no way to keep it frozen once you were in the room. The tile floors were not well cleaned and we wore our shoes in the room as to not get dirty feet. Internet was good and TV was a smart TV. All in all, it is just not a good value for this price point .

We were assigned an upstairs room in one of their bungalows. The room was comfortable, clean and nicely appointed. I had to move the desk to plug in the TV as it was unplugged and non-functional. Easily fixed. The hair dryer was non-functional. The balcony and seating area was a nice touch. The price was reasonable. Be aware that the property is on a flight path approach to the Marathon airport, which seemingly gets traffic during daylight hours (but thankfully is quiet at night). The property is conveniently located (but remember Marathon is one big strip). I found the 10AM checkout time to be a bit inconvenient and it made me decide not to do a morning dive with the local dive agency (we did an afternoon in Key West instead - our next destination). The front desk staff was courteous and professional. We did not take advantage of the "free" breakfast - the breakfast nook had one table and that suggested inconvenience - I prefer not to start the competition with other patrons that early in the day. We'd consider staying here again.
